首页 科技 > 正文

ORA-12541:TNS:无监听程序 🚀

导读 在使用Oracle数据库时,有时会遇到ORA-12541错误提示:“TNS:无监听程序”。这通常意味着客户端无法连接到服务器上的Oracle监听程序。别担...

在使用Oracle数据库时,有时会遇到ORA-12541错误提示:“TNS:无监听程序”。这通常意味着客户端无法连接到服务器上的Oracle监听程序。别担心,以下是解决这个问题的几个步骤:

首先,请确认监听程序是否已启动。可以尝试在命令行输入 `lsnrctl status` 来检查监听状态。如果监听未运行,使用 `lsnrctl start` 命令来启动它。💡

其次,检查监听配置文件(通常是listener.ora)是否正确设置。确保监听端口与数据库实例匹配,并且没有语法错误。编辑完成后,重启监听程序以应用更改。

此外,防火墙设置也可能阻止连接。请确保服务器的防火墙允许Oracle监听端口(默认为1521)的数据传输。🌐

最后,验证tnsnames.ora文件中的网络服务名定义是否准确。如果一切正常,但问题依旧存在,尝试重新安装或更新Oracle客户端及服务端版本。

通过以上步骤,应该能够成功解决ORA-12541错误!💪

郑重声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时间联系我们修改或删除,多谢。